Legal Basis for Processing Personal Data

Chefdrift processes your personal data under the following legal bases:

  • Consent: We may process your personal data if you have given us consent to do so for a specific purpose.
  • Contractual Necessity: We may process your personal data when we need to perform a contract with you.
  • Legal Obligation: We may process your personal data if it is necessary for compliance with a legal obligation.
  • Legitimate Interests: We may process your personal data when it is necessary for our legitimate interests and your interests and fundamental rights do not override those interests.

Your Rights Under GDPR

As a user under the GDPR, you have the following rights regarding your personal data:

  • The right to access: You have the right to request copies of your personal data.
  • The right to rectification: You have the right to request that we correct any information you believe is inaccurate or incomplete.
  • The right to erasure: You have the right to request that we erase your personal data under certain conditions.
  • The right to restrict processing: You have the right to request that we restrict the processing of your personal data under certain conditions.
  • The right to data portability: You have the right to request that we transfer the data that we have collected to another organization or directly to you, under certain conditions.
  • The right to object: You have the right to object to our processing of your personal data under certain conditions.
